Rights have different scopes in XWiki. Administration rights can only be 
set on a space or wiki level, and any "admin" right set on a document 
alone will be silently ignored. Programming rights are only considered 
when set on the xwiki:XWiki.XWikiPreferences document, being ignored in 
any other virtual wiki and at the space or document level.

Delete rights are a bit special as well. By default, the creator of a 
document has delete rights on that document. Unlike the other rights 
which default to true when no right is set, this one defaults to false.

So, by default, when no "delete" rights are set on the 
document/space/wiki, only the creator of a document and administrators 
are allowed to delete it.

Should we allow setting the delete right at the document level?

Personally, I'd say no, since it's a rare requirement for a non-creator 
to be able to delete just one document. Space-level rights should be 
enough, IMO.
